Isaac James Latterell[2] (born March 13, 1981) is an American politician and a former Republican member of the South Dakota House of Representatives who has represented District 6 from January 11, 2013 to January 12, 2021.[3] In 2016, he was elected as Majority Whip and served in that position for 2017 and 2018.[4]

Education

Latterell earned his BA in finance from Northern State University.

Political positions

In February 2015, Latterell on his website criticised the practice of beheading unborn children and compared Planned Parenthood to the Islamic State of Iraq and the Levant.[6]
